Coin Woned - Coin Pusher is a ad-supported, with in-app purchases Android app in the Casino category, developed by Woned Technology Limited. First released 4 years ago(Nov 2021), the app has accumulated 32.6K+ total installs and 456 ratings with a 4.53★ (excellent) average rating.

Real Machines, Real Wins!
Coin Woned isn’t just a game — it’s your direct access to real, physical coin pusher machines, controlled remotely from your mobile device!
Every push you make operates an actual coin pusher machine located in our arcade, providing genuine, tangible excitement and authentic jackpots — just like playing in a land-based Las Vegas.
With Coin Woned, you’re not playing a simulation; you are interacting with real machines in real time. Feel the thrill of watching coins physically drop as you control the action from anywhere!
